Almost Lost Secrets Of 108 Year Old Horse Training Manual Discovered On Dusty Shelf

Horse training manual reveals little known horse training techniques from the 1800's. Manual was written by then famous horse trainer Jesse Beery.

(PRWEB) August 2, 2004 -- Recently, an amazing 108 year old horse training guide was discovered in a used book store on a dusty shelf. The book was written by Jesse Beery who was a renowned horse trainer from the late 1800's and early 1900's.

Beery explains, in remarkable detail, the exact methods to quickly train horses to not spook, pull wagons and buggies with ease, erase bad habits, trick training, and much more.

There is a tendency to think horse training methods from the 1800's are not as good as today's training techniques. That is not true. In the 1800's people's lives depended on horses for transportation and making a living. Thus, horses had to be so well trained there was no room for error. Jesse Beery's book reveals these "no room for error" tips in this remarkable resource.
